

Product Parameters:
Model: SPB-5E
Air purity: oil-free three-level purification
Output flow rate: 0-5L/min
Output pressure: 0~0.4MPa
Environmental temperature: 10~35 ° C
Relative humidity: ≤ 85%
Environmental conditions: No flammable, explosive, or corrosive gases, no strong mechanical vibrations
Noise: ≤ 40dB
Power supply voltage: 220V 50Hz
Rated power: 175w
Dimensions (LxWxH): 380x265x380mm
Weight (kg): Approximately 28Kg
Yetuo SPB-5E Air Generator
Model: SPB-5E
Product Overview:
This series of air generators adopts a low-noise compressor, integrated with a three-stage purification system of precision filtration, activated carbon adsorption, and silicone drying, and outputs oil-free pure air to meet the high standard gas requirements of the laboratory. The instrument has a stable output of 0.4MPa, adjustable flow rate, and is suitable for equipment such as gas chromatography and flame photometry. Can replace high-pressure gas cylinders, safe and convenient. Easy to operate, easy to maintain, stable and reliable in operation, widely used in laboratories such as chemical engineering, environmental protection, food, universities and research institutes, providing a pure, stable and safe gas source guarantee for high-precision analysis and testing.
